What does the concept of dominion imply regarding man’s role in creation?

The concept of dominion implies that mankind has a responsibility to oversee and steward God's creation. This understanding comes from biblical passages, particularly in Genesis, where humans are entrusted with the care of the earth. It emphasizes a nurturing and responsible role rather than one of mere exploitation or control.

Stewardship involves managing and caring for the environment in a way that honors God’s creation and reflects His intentions for harmony and sustainability. This role also includes moral and ethical considerations about how to interact with the natural world, promoting the health and vitality of ecosystems while recognizing the intrinsic value of all living things. Thus, the correct answer points to a collaborative and respectful relationship with creation, aligning with theological principles that highlight care, responsibility, and ethical stewardship.
